Some of you have seen this already, as I finished it and had it quilted a few months ago. I loved making this little project, "Whit", a "Little Bites" pattern by Miss Rosie's Quilt Company. I used the Dutchman's Puzzle pattern variation and the fabric collection "Vintage Happy" by RIley Blake. This was super fun […]

It is fall, Eva needed a new placemat, so here we are. I made it with a charm pack of Hello Fall (by Sandy Gervais for Moda) in no time flat. I pretty much made it up as I went along. Cut 2 1/2 inch squares to sew on the corners of four charm squares […]
